【OG18-P688-711题】
A surge in new home sales and a drop in weekly unemployment claims suggest that the economy might not be as weak as some analysts previously thought.

有的选项用suggest(复数),有的用suggests(单数)有的用suggesting,如果用suggesting就没有谓语了,干掉DE。主语是A surge and a drop,不能用单数,干掉B。当前版本由 01**** 更新于2015-10-30 17:05:41 感谢由 01**** 对此题目的解答所做出的贡献。
C,现在完成时不对,而且用被动不好。而且economy是单数,被动也不应该用have been。
选A。
